About Gable Boxes
When the package needs to leave the counter in the customer’s hand, Gable Boxes usually make more sense than a standard tuck carton. Their one-piece folding structure creates a built-in handle, enclosed top, and stable base that work well for grab-and-go food, promotional kits, bakery assortments, and lighter retail bundles. This style can be produced in kraft board, SBS paperboard, or light corrugated stock depending on carry weight, moisture exposure, and presentation goals, while still leaving enough panel space for branded graphics, product details, and bespoke finish options such as matte coating, window cutouts, or grease-resistant barriers.

Key Features and Options
Built-In Carry Top
The formed handle turns the carton into a ready-to-carry pack without extra bagging.
One-Piece Fold Design
A single dieline keeps assembly simple and helps maintain cleaner pack consistency.
Stable Base Panel
The bottom structure supports lightweight to midweight products for takeaway and display use.
Material Match for End Use
Choose kraft, paperboard, or light corrugated board based on food contact, weight, and presentation needs.
Made-to-Order Graphics
Add personalized sizing, logo printing, window details, or a tailor-made panel layout for better brand fit.
